The original lyrics for the Star Spangled Banner came from the poem "The Defense of Fort McHenry" written by Francis Scott Key in 1814.

The Star Spangled Banner started out as a poem. It was written by Francis Scott Key who was inspired to write it after he witnessed Fort McHenry being bombed.
